Santa Fe, NM - The FBI's search of the Zorro Ranch in New Mexico this week represents a significant escalation in the ongoing investigation into the crimes of Jeffrey Epstein, signaling a broadening scope that extends beyond simply revisiting past offenses. While the details of the warrant remain under seal, the action confirms long-held suspicions about the ranch's potential role within Epstein's network and suggests investigators believe active exploitation or continuation of the criminal enterprise may still be occurring.

The Zorro Ranch, a sprawling property steeped in history and once owned by oil tycoon Edgar Stern, has been under scrutiny since Epstein's death in 2019. The property's unique appeal, attracting a clientele of wealthy and influential individuals, has always made it a focal point for investigators attempting to map out the full extent of Epstein's connections and activities. Initial reports suggested it was a place where Epstein entertained powerful guests, potentially creating opportunities for abuse. However, the current investigation seems to be focusing on more than just identifying who visited the ranch.

Sources close to the investigation indicate the FBI is meticulously examining a complex network of ownership transfers and financial transactions connected to the Zorro Ranch. This scrutiny suggests a deliberate attempt to uncover whether the property was used as a conduit for money laundering, asset protection, or other illegal activities designed to shield Epstein and his associates. The opaque financial history of the ranch, combined with multiple layers of holding companies, has hampered previous investigative efforts, making the current search particularly crucial.

"We are not simply looking to rehash what we already know about Epstein's crimes," a senior FBI official, speaking on background, stated. "We are actively pursuing evidence of continuing criminal activity, identifying individuals who may have been complicit in assisting Epstein, and uncovering any assets that may have been illegally obtained."

The implications of this investigation are far-reaching. Legal experts suggest the search warrant indicates the FBI has developed credible information pointing to a potential ongoing conspiracy. The focus on financial transactions suggests investigators are building a case that could lead to the seizure of assets and the indictment of individuals beyond those already charged in connection with Epstein's crimes.

The Zorro Ranch's history is itself noteworthy. Built in the 1930s, it served as a luxurious retreat for Stern and his family, hosting lavish parties and attracting prominent guests. After Stern's death, the ranch changed hands several times, eventually becoming entangled in a series of complicated business dealings. The current ownership structure remains a subject of intense scrutiny, with investigators attempting to trace the flow of funds and identify any hidden beneficiaries. Reports indicate possible ties to offshore accounts and shell corporations, complicating the investigation.

Furthermore, investigators are reportedly examining flight records and guest lists from the period surrounding Epstein's ownership and subsequent visits to the ranch. They are attempting to corroborate accounts from survivors and identify any patterns of behavior that may indicate exploitation took place on the property. This includes analyzing communication records - emails, phone calls, and text messages - to determine the extent of involvement of other individuals.
